Green Heart Fair

If you want to teach your kids about sustainability in a fun way while enjoying a day out, you can’t go past Brisbane City Council’s Green Heart Fair. It’s Brisbane’s biggest free bi-annual community and sustainability festival. Promoting innovative green living in a fun, family-friendly environment, there’s always loads to see, do and learn.

Over 100 of Brisbane’s leading sustainability organisations, community groups, artisans, foodies, green- thumbs, conservationists, businesses and eco experts will be at this year’s fair to share info and knowledge on what we can all do to create a greener Brisbane.

When: Sunday 8 September 2019, 8am to 2pm

Harvest Moon Festival

Various South-East Asian countries celebrate moon festivals, such China, Korea, Vietnam, Thailand and Japan. They celebrate a whole year of achievements and family reunion with dancing, music, food and colourful lanterns.

At our local version, the annual Harvest Moon Festival, you'll find gourmet Asian foods, market stalls, kids’ rides, an animal farm, a fire bridge, a sacrifice ceremony, court dance, cartoon figures, colourful lanterns, multicultural performances and lots more.

When: 22 September, 12:30pm – 5:30pm

SunSuper Riverfire

Not a festival, exactly, but arguably one of Brisbane’s biggest nights on the social calendar, Riverfire is a spectacular aerial display. Riverfire is the encore to the annual Brisbane Festival and the show certainly doesn’t disappoint. The Super Hornets and Army helicopters put on a hell of a show, but the fireworks are the main event. The display of pyrotechnic brilliance dazzles the crowd, and kids absolutely love the atmosphere created by colour and music. Entertainment starts at 4pm, and fireworks are a whopping 20 minutes long, starting at 7pm.

When: Saturday 28 September 2019
